At the scouting combine, Eliot Wolf, the New England Patriots’ director of scouting, announced that the team was changing its draft grading rubric to a more value-based scale, similar to that of the Green Bay Packers. This marked a significant step for the organization in the post-Belichick era, as they attempt to move forward while maintaining respect for their former coach. Wolf’s comments were carefully balanced, acknowledging the need for change while also recognizing the impact of Belichick’s legacy. The Patriots are now a diverse group of individuals with different ideas and backgrounds, and their early attempts at working together have been promising. However, the challenge now is to maintain this momentum as they move forward with new grading systems, cultures, and freedoms.
